Wikipedia’s definition of want: In economics, a want is something that is desired. It is said that people have unlimited wants, but limited resources. Thus, people cannot have everything they want and must look for the best alternatives which they can afford.
Wants are often distinguished from needs. A need is something that is necessary for survival (such as food and shelter), whereas a want is simply something that a person would like to have.[1] Some economists have rejected this distinction and maintain that all of these are simply wants, with varying levels of importance. By this viewpoint, wants and needs can be understood as examples of the overall concept of demand.

Border Patrol Agents Jose Compean and Ignacio Ramos surprised Glenn Beck with a call into his daily radio talk show yesterday, March 20, 2009. Shortly after having his ankle bracelet removed, Ramos called Glenn to give him the news he had been waiting for, he was free from his house arrest. The two had been given a Presidential pardon by George Bush after a huge drive by the public for the President to do so.

For those of you who do not know this story, it all began when the two Border Patrol agents, Ramos and Compean were pursuing an alleged illegal immigrant who they thought was a drug smuggler. After a fight with the individual broke out and he began to flea the scene, he was allegedly shot by one of the agents. Many believe this to be false, due to the heavy amounts of evidence that has been made public. One of which was the ballistics test showing that the bullet fragments would not have come from either of their guns. Unfortunately for these two this evidence was not allowed to be presented in the courts. Many feel that this suspect was shot at a later time with the intention of using this incident for politcal reasons. According to reports the suspect had apparently turned while fleeing the scene and appeared to have a weapon in his hand. As would be the case with any law enforcement officer, who has received proper training, the agent felt that his life was in danger and chose to fire his weapon.
